#### **IoT in Transportation Market Connectivity Technology Insights**

The IoT in Transportation Market, particularly focusing on the Connectivity Technology segment, has been experiencing robust growth, with the overall market valued at 94.93 USD Billion in 2023. The market segmentation includes various technologies such as Cellular, Satellite, Wi-Fi, LPWAN, and Bluetooth, each playing a vital role in enhancing transportation efficiency and safety. Cellular technology is significant due to its widespread coverage and ability to support real-time data transmission, making it crucial for vehicle tracking and fleet management.Satellite communication ensures connectivity in remote areas where traditional networks may not reach, facilitating global connectivity for transit systems.

Wi-Fi technology enables high-speed data transfer for passenger services and smart transport systems, while LPWAN technology is essential for low-power, long-range communication, often used in smart city applications. Bluetooth has also gained traction for short-range communication needs, enhancing vehicle-to-vehicle interactions and smart device connectivity. #### **IoT in Transportation Market Regional Insights**

The IoT in Transportation Market is expected to witness substantial growth across various regions, with the market valued at 94.93 USD Billion in 2023. North America holds a significant portion, valued at 36.0 USD Billion in 2023, and is projected to rise to 140.0 USD Billion in 2032, dominating the market primarily due to advanced technology adoption and strong infrastructure in the transportation sector.

Europe follows, with a valuation of 25.0 USD Billion in 2023, expanding to 90.0 USD Billion by 2032, propelled by comprehensive regulations promoting smart transport solutions.The APAC region, valued at 20.0 USD Billion, is expected to reach 90.0 USD Billion in the same period, benefitting from rapid urbanization and investment in smart city initiatives. South America and MEA exhibit lesser valuations, at 8.0 USD Billion and 5.93 USD Billion in 2023, respectively, but are poised for growth due to increasing demand for improved transportation networks.

Overall, the IoT in Transportation Market segmentation reveals a regional landscape with North America leading, reflecting its technological advancements and infrastructure capabilities.

### IoT in Transportation Industry Developments

- **Q2 2024: Bosch and AWS partner to launch new IoT platform for logistics and transportation** Bosch announced a strategic partnership with Amazon Web Services to launch a cloud-based IoT platform aimed at optimizing logistics and transportation operations, enabling real-time tracking and predictive maintenance for commercial fleets.
- **Q2 2024: Autonomous truck startup Gatik raises $85 million in Series C funding** Gatik, which specializes in autonomous middle-mile logistics using IoT-enabled trucks, secured $85 million in Series C funding to expand its commercial operations and further develop its connected vehicle technology.
- **Q1 2024: Verizon Business launches IoT Fleet Management Platform for public transit agencies** Verizon Business introduced a new IoT-powered fleet management platform designed for public transit agencies, offering real-time vehicle tracking, route optimization, and predictive maintenance features.
- **Q2 2024: Siemens Mobility acquires Optrail to enhance IoT-based rail traffic management** Siemens Mobility completed the acquisition of Optrail, an Italian company specializing in IoT-based rail traffic management solutions, to strengthen its digital rail infrastructure portfolio.
- **Q1 2024: HERE Technologies and TomTom announce partnership for IoT-enabled smart city transportation solutions** HERE Technologies and TomTom entered a partnership to co-develop IoT-enabled solutions for smart city transportation, focusing on real-time traffic data integration and connected vehicle services.
- **Q2 2024: Volvo Group opens new IoT R&D center in Sweden for connected commercial vehicles** Volvo Group inaugurated a new research and development center in Gothenburg, Sweden, dedicated to advancing IoT technologies for connected commercial vehicles and smart transportation systems.
- **Q1 2024: Continental and Deutsche Telekom launch 5G IoT solution for vehicle-to-everything communication** Continental and Deutsche Telekom jointly launched a 5G-based IoT solution to enable vehicle-to-everything (V2X) communication, aiming to improve road safety and traffic efficiency in urban environments.
- **Q2 2024: Trimble acquires Transporeon to expand IoT logistics and transportation offerings** Trimble announced the acquisition of Transporeon, a cloud-based transportation management platform, to enhance its IoT-enabled logistics and supply chain solutions.
- **Q1 2024: Geotab launches new IoT telematics device for electric vehicle fleets** Geotab introduced a new IoT telematics device specifically designed for electric vehicle fleets, providing advanced battery monitoring, charging analytics, and real-time vehicle diagnostics.
- **Q2 2024: Smart traffic startup NoTraffic raises $50 million to scale IoT-powered intersection management** NoTraffic, a startup developing IoT-powered smart traffic management systems, raised $50 million in funding to accelerate deployment of its AI-driven intersection control technology in North America and Europe.
- **Q1 2024: Alstom wins contract to deploy IoT-based signaling system for Singapore MRT** Alstom secured a contract to implement an IoT-based signaling and train control system for Singapore's Mass Rapid Transit (MRT), aiming to enhance operational efficiency and passenger safety.

### By Connectivity Technology: Cellular (Largest) vs. LPWAN (Fastest-Growing)

The IoT in Transportation Market is characterized by a diverse range of connectivity technologies, with Cellular technology leading the market due to its extensive coverage and reliability. Cellular accounts for a significant share, driven by the growing adoption of smart transportation systems and advanced telematics solutions. Following Cellular, Wi-Fi and Satellite technologies also hold substantial market positions, with specific applications in fleet management and remote monitoring. LPWAN, while currently smaller in market share, is rapidly gaining traction as a cost-effective solution for low-power devices, appealing to specific segments of the market.

Cellular Technology (Dominant) vs. LPWAN (Emerging)

Cellular technology stands out as the dominant force in the IoT in Transportation Market, largely due to its mature infrastructure and ability to support high-speed data transmission over extensive geographic areas. It is well-suited for high-value applications such as vehicle tracking and real-time communication, ensuring reliability and security. In contrast, LPWAN is emerging as a valuable alternative, particularly for applications requiring long range and low power consumption, making it ideal for sensor networks in logistics and environmental monitoring. The rapid expansion of LPWAN networks signals a significant shift towards more sustainable and efficient IoT deployments, complementing existing Cellular solutions.
